If anyone has any objections, please let me know. ------------------ From: Denis Benato [ Upstream commit 546edbd26cff7ae990e480a59150e801a06f77b1 ] Some devices managed by this driver automatically set brightness to 0 before entering a suspended state and reset it back to a default brightness level after the resume: this has the effect of having the kernel report wrong brightness status after a sleep, and on some devices (like the Asus RC71L) that brightness is the intensity of LEDs directly facing the user. Fix the above issue by setting back brightness to the level it had before entering a sleep state. Signed-off-by: Denis Benato Signed-off-by: Luke D.
